Q: Is 41,201,118 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 41,201,118 is a composite number.

Why is 41,201,118 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 41,201,118 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 7 9 14 18 21 42 63 126 326,993 653,986 980,979 1,961,958 2,288,951 2,942,937 4,577,902 5,885,874 6,866,853 13,733,706 20,600,559 and 41,201,118, with no remainder.

Since 41,201,118 cannot be divided by just 1 and 41,201,118, it is a composite number.
